Esperanza wears silk dresses, plays with porcelain dolls, and goes to private schools. When her father, a wealthy rancher, dies after being attacked by bandits outside their family's ranch in aguascalientes, mexico, esperanza, her mother ramona, and her abuelita (grandmother) lose everything. They live on a vineyard in aguascalientes, mexico.
